A&E’s “Accused: Did I Do It?” returns this Thursday with a case that blurs the lines between victim and perpetrator. “Murderous Wife or Battered Spouse?” examines the trial of a woman charged with second-degree murder after the death of her husband. The twist? She claims to have no memory of inflicting the fatal wounds.

The series gives viewers a front-row seat to high-stakes trials, presenting evidence, turning points, and testimonies, but the truth remains obscured until the verdict. Here, the central question is whether the wife acted in self-defense or committed a calculated crime. Was it a tragic outcome of an abusive relationship or a cold-blooded act? The ambiguity adds a chilling layer to the courtroom proceedings.
